ICON Communication Centres Shortlisted For Two
2019 European Contact Centre And Customer Service Awards

PRAGUE, Czech Republic – Tuesday 16th September 2019 – ICON Communication Centres s.r.o. (ICON) has been shortlisted for two awards at the prestigious 2019 European Contact Centre and Customer Service Awards (ECCCSA). The Prague-based contact centre is a finalist in the categories of Best Implementation of Technology and Giving Something Back. This is the second year in row that ICON has been shortlisted in the technology category, having won the Gold Award in 2018.
The ECCCSAs are the largest and longest-running awards in the customer contact industry; their goal is to reward organisations that value their people, continually innovate to improve the customer experience, and operate efficiently and effectively. The awards are highly regarded for the integrity and credibility of the judging process, with high calibre judges that are handpicked for their experience and knowledge. The judging panel recognise organisations that are leading the way in delivering exceptional service to customers.

ICON’s Best Implementation of Technology entry was submitted for its success in reimagining the organisation of the customer care offered by its UK-based parking payment client. Disparate systems were unified under a new bespoke technology solution that streamlined the management of incoming customer inquiries across thousands of parking sites worldwide. ICON effected significant business results including a reduction in average handle times (calls and tickets), a significant reduction in overall costs, and a fivefold reduction in the cost per interaction with customers. This was all achieved in combination with a vast improvement to the client’s customer experience.
The Giving Something Back entry focussed on ICON’s corporate social responsibility activity with local children’s home, Klokanek (Prague 8). The home provides emergency accommodation for children, allowing them to quickly transition into a simulated home environment and back to their own homes when possible. ICON has supported Klokanek for over four years, through a variety of creative fundraising and corporate social responsibility activities. ICON colleagues are inspired by the work of selfless carers and the home’s direct donation model, whereby all funds go directly to housing, feeding, and clothing children in need.
ICON will present their entries to a judging panel in London in October before the final awards night at Battersea Park in London on the 26th of November 2019.
